Payoff Matrix
In game theory, it represents the potential outcomes of a game for each player given the different strategies each player can choose.
Sequential Game
A game theory concept where players make decisions one after another, with each player having knowledge of the previous players' decisions.
Nash Equilibrium
A situation in game theory where each player's chosen strategy maximizes their payoff, given the strategies chosen by other players.
